About The Role

Our client is an employee-owned architecture practice and certified B Corp, established for over 70 years and now one of the UK's largest, with 300+ specialists working across architecture, interior design, landscape architecture, urban design, town planning, and graphic design from a network of UK studios.

We are looking for an all-rounded Senior Architect with experience across a variety of sectors, with essential experience in refurbishment and retrofit—ideally on heritage buildings—and desirable experience in education or healthcare projects.

This is a permanent role within a growing London studio, with genuine scope to lead design and delivery on complex, high-value schemes from concept through to completion, while also developing junior talent within the studio.

Key Responsibilities

  • Lead design and delivery on complex projects across a variety of sectors
  • Take a project brief and develop initial proposals through to detailed design
  • Manage client relationships, including presentations and stakeholder engagement
  • Coordinate the design team and associated professional consultants
  • Manage fees, invoicing, and financial performance on live projects
  • Contribute to new business development and practice profile

Key Requirements

  • Educated to RIBA Part 3 level (or equivalent), with considerable post-qualification experience
  • Proven track record leading projects in the £5m–£20m range
  • Essential: refurbishment/retrofit experience, ideally on heritage or listed buildings
  • Strong design leadership across all RIBA stages, including technical delivery and site coordination
  • Working knowledge of Revit; Level 2 BIM experience
  • Ability to balance multiple projects concurrently
  • Excellent drawing, presentation, and client-facing communication skills
  • Desirable: schools, further/higher education, or healthcare sector experience
